British Airways FAQs

Q: Am I able to access this benefit more than once per year?
A: Carte Blanche Cardmembers are entitled to unlimited access to the companion ticket benefit throughout their Membership year. Diners Club Professional Charge Card Cardmembers are eligible for the companion ticket benefit one time during their Membership year. Both Carte Blance Cardmembers and Diners Club Professional Charge Card Cardmembers can use the $250 savings on Club World advance purchase airfares to London as many times as they wish.

Q: Is the benefit available to both corporate and Professional Primary Carte Blanche Cardmembers?
A: The British Airways companion ticket offer is available to both corporate and Professional Primary Carte Blanche Cardmembers.

Q: What fares qualify for a complimentary companion ticket?
A: Companion tickets on British Airways are available with the purchase of a full fare, round-trip ticket in First , Club World (business) and World Traveller Plus (premier economy) levels originating from the U.S. or Canada to the UK and then beyond. The Following Booking Inventory Classes Apply

Fare Basis Starting With Letter Booking Inventory
W T Class Inventory to London and B Class on domestic shorthaul and European flights where T Class is not offered.
J I Class Inventory
F A Class Inventory

As a reminder, promotional fares, corporate discounts, consolidator tickets and other special offers do not qualify.

Q: What is considered a promotional fare?
A: When the airline advertises specials available only for a limited time, these are considered promotional fares and do not qualify for the companion ticket program. Examples of promotional fares include holiday discounts, seat sales, infant or senior citizen discounts, or limited time discounts to respond to a competitor's lower pricing.

Q: Can I call British Airways to get the availability of seating before I book through Diners Club?
A: The seats available for the companion ticket program are limited. Therefore, although the airlines may show seats available on the flight, the seat allocations for this program may be already taken. With our program, you may choose from First , Club World (business) or World Traveller Plus (premier economy) and receive a companion ticket for the same class of service.

Q: What makes this companion program different from others?
A: Unlike some companion ticket programs, you are not limited to one class of service. With our program, you may choose from FIRST , Club World (business) or World Traveller Plus (premier economy) and receive a companion ticket for the same class of service.

Q: Do I have to make my reservations in advance to take advantage of this benefit?
A: Yes, reservations must be made at least 5 business days before travel for corporate Cardmembers and at least 7 business days before travel for professional Cardmembers.

Q: Am I required to stay over on Saturday night?
A: Yes, the itinerary must include a Saturday night stay.

Q: Can I use my frequent flyer miles or Club Rewards points to pay for my ticket?
A: Purchased tickets may not be bought with Club Rewards points or BA Miles.

Q: Will I earn Club Rewards points and frequent flyer miles on the purchased ticket?
A: Yes, you will earn both Club Rewards points on the purchase amount of the ticket and BA Miles on the number of miles flown for the purchased ticket.

Q: Can I use my frequent flyer miles to upgrade my seat class?
A: This program does not allow you to combine the companion ticket with any other offers including using frequent flyer miles to upgrade your class of service.

Q: What happens if I purchase the tickets now, but later need to make a change?
A: All changes are subject to the purchased fare rules. Additional charges may apply for new routing requests.

Q: If I buy my ticket and the fare goes down, can I get a refund for the difference?
A: Fares can fluctuate daily. However, once you book your flight, you are committed to the purchase price of that ticket. If the fare goes down after booking, we cannot refund the difference.

Q: What if I need to cancel my travel arrangements?
A: The cancellation rules are determined by the kind of fare you have purchased. While some fares have no restrictions, others are non-refundable or have penalties. Be sure to check the cancellation rules prior to your ticket purchase.

Q: Can I book directly through the airline, my travel agent or the Internet?
A: No. All booking and ticketing must be handled through your Carte Blanche Personal Service Representative.

Q: Can I use this offer for my friends or family?
A: The complimentary ticket may be used by anyone you designate, as long as that person travels on the same itinerary as the purchased ticket. The Carte Blanche Card Primary Cardmember or Corporate Cardmember must be the name on the purchased ticket.
